Factors to Consider When Choosing a Drone Battery Charging Station for Construction Progress

When selecting a drone battery charging station for construction, I focus on factors like charging speed, battery compatibility, and safety features to guarantee reliable performance. Portability and design also matter, especially for on-site use, while power management helps optimize efficiency. Considering these points helps me choose a station that meets both my operational needs and safety standards.
Charging Speed and Efficiency
Choosing a drone battery charging station with fast and efficient charging capabilities is essential to keep construction projects moving smoothly. Quick chargers can fully recharge multiple batteries in under two hours, minimizing downtime and keeping drones operational longer. High-efficiency chargers with wattages of 200W or more enable simultaneous charging of three or more batteries, saving valuable time on site. Multi-mode chargers that offer quick, full, and storage modes optimize battery performance for different tasks, ensuring readiness and longevity. Advanced power management features help redistribute remaining energy effectively, reducing overall charging time. By prioritizing speed and efficiency, you ensure your drones stay charged for extended work hours, maintaining a continuous, productive workflow on your construction site.
Battery Compatibility and Types
Selecting a drone charging station that matches the specific batteries used in your construction projects is essential for reliable and efficient operation. I always verify the station supports the brands and battery types I rely on, like DJI, Autel, or custom batteries. It’s critical to confirm compatibility with different battery chemistries such as lithium polymer (LiPo), lithium-ion, or proprietary formats. I also look for stations that can charge multiple batteries at once, minimizing downtime during busy days. Power output matters too; I prefer stations offering at least 100W or more for fast charging. Finally, I consider whether the station provides safety features like overcharge protection and temperature control, which safeguard batteries in demanding environments and prolong their lifespan.
Safety and Protection Features
Safety and protection features are vital considerations that can’t be overlooked when evaluating drone charging stations for construction sites. I look for stations with multiple safeguards like over-temperature, over-voltage, over-current, short-circuit, and over-power protections to prevent damage and hazards. Smart temperature control systems and silent fans help maintain ideal operating temperatures, reducing overheating risks. Automatic shutdown functions and alerts for abnormal conditions ensure safe operation during prolonged use. I also verify that the charger meets certified safety standards and quality assurance to minimize electrical faults and guarantee reliable performance. Additionally, thorough safety monitoring and status indicators are essential—they alert me to potential issues early, allowing me to address problems before they cause damage or safety concerns.
Portability and Design
When evaluating drone charging stations for construction sites, portability and design play a essential role in ensuring smooth operations. A compact, foldable design makes it easy to transport and set up the station across different locations. Lightweight construction reduces fatigue during handling and simplifies movement around the site. Integrated carrying handles and ergonomic features improve ease of transport, saving time and effort. A durable build with weather-resistant materials ensures reliable performance in outdoor conditions, preventing damage from dust, rain, or debris. Modular or stackable configurations offer flexibility for system expansion and make storage more efficient when the station isn’t in use. Prioritizing these design features helps keep workflows efficient and minimizes setup time, which is critical on busy construction sites.
Power Management and Control
Effective power management is vital for maximizing the efficiency of drone charging stations on construction sites. I look for stations that distribute current efficiently across multiple batteries to prevent overloads and ensure balanced charging. Advanced control systems are essential; they monitor voltage, temperature, and charge cycles to optimize charging times and extend battery life. Multi-port stations with intelligent scheduling help prioritize batteries based on remaining charge and operational needs, minimizing downtime. Safety features like over-voltage, over-current, and temperature protections are non-negotiable—they keep power levels safe during fast or simultaneous charges. Additionally, real-time control and monitoring via display screens or app connectivity give me full oversight, allowing me to manage power flow, track statuses, and adjust settings effortlessly for smooth construction workflows.
